Output ef638132dd6cf9f6ea19c606d3122fcc419da33d6b75e1f28fb63cee756ed13e:1

value
2134992
script pubkey
OP_0 OP_PUSHBYTES_20 2347a0f341b6f2bd3732ad5a41e6b55d7d41f3ca
address
ltc1qydr6pu6pkmet6dej44dyre44t475ru72zcygjz
transaction
ef638132dd6cf9f6ea19c606d3122fcc419da33d6b75e1f28fb63cee756ed13e
spent
true